Common use of Displaced Employee Clause in Contracts

Displaced Employee. A. An employee whose position is eliminated or B. An employee who, due to his/her seniority date, is bumped by a more senior employee, or C. An employee whose position is changed from full-time to part-time, or D. An employee whose position is changed from part-time to full-time.
